The 1st Made Up Leeds Festival Draws The Crowds

This week-end emphasised just how much impact the beauty and cosmetics industry has made on us all.

The first Made Up Leeds Festival was a two day event, with all events free to attend and with the attraction on offer of some familiar faces:

Georgia Toffolo hosted a talk at Trinity Leeds, where a Beauty Bridge was set up, and Kaz Crossley and Alexandra Cane made guest appearances alongside Danny Richo and Lewys Ball.

Michael ‘Gisele’ Allan, Andrew Barton, Ruby Hammer and Shaheen Kauser witrh Sanna Nosheen all delivered talks and tutorials.

There were over 100 individual offers from 90 stores, restaurants and bars, which provided a further incentive to join in.  Festival-goers each received a free glamour passport and tote bag, too.

This will no doubt be the first of many Made Up Leeds festivals and something to look forward to in autumn 2019, establishing the City as a leading arena for the beauty industry.
